Divine Divinity & the Abyss Engine
I hope this isn't considered off topic (it shouldn't be), but I am hoping someone here might have knowledge I'm lacking to answer this question and, depending on the answer, give attention to this engine for those who could do something with it. Abyss Engine is (as described on it's website) a game engine designed to run games similar to 2000's style ARPGs. It's currently being used for the OpenDiablo2 project (a source port for Diablo 2). I'm curious if it would be possible to used it to create a source port for the original DivDiv. I'm hoping that, if possible, it will attract attention of those who are skilled and motivated enough to complete a project like this. I love Divdiv, but it hates Windows 10.
